Dc power supply systems and methods
Abstract
DC power supply systems and methods are disclosed. A power supply system includes a variable frequency drive (VFD) configured to convert AC power at a VFD input to controlled AC power at a VFD output, and the VFD is configured to control a frequency and voltage of the controlled AC power responsive to a control input. The power supply system also includes a transformer including a primary side coupled to the VFD output and a secondary side and a rectifier coupled to the secondary side of the transformer, and one or more sensors are coupled to the output of the rectifier to monitor the DC power. A controller is coupled to the one or more sensors, and the controller is configured to provide the control input to the VFD to adjust the controlled AC in response to changes to the one or more characteristics of the DC power.
